Search jobs > Broken Arrow, OK > Senior software engineer

Software Engineer, Senior -Tulsa

CymSTAR
Broken Arrow, OK, United States
Full-time

This job was posted by : For more information, please see : CymSTARJOB TITLE : Software Engineer, Senior Tulsa : $15K Signing BonusExempt (Y / N) : YesDATE : 26 May 2021LOCATION : OklahomaDEPARTMENT : CymSTARAPPROVED BY : REVISION : OriginalSUMMARY : Research, design, and develop computer software systems compliant with systems level interface, operational, and performance requirements.

Analyze systems and software requirements and elaborate them into designs within the constraints of fidelity, quality, cost, and schedule.

Develop and test software to these designs.SIGNING BONUS : A $15,000.00 signing bonus will be paid out in two installments : the first installment will be 70% paid at the time of the employees first paycheck;

the second installment will be 30% paid upon completion oftwelvecontinuous uninterrupted months of employment. All bonuses are subject to local, state, and federal withholdings.

In the event that you leave the company within12months of your date of hire, you will be responsible for reimbursing the company for the entire 100% of the signing bonus.

Signing bonuses are not applicable to candidates hired through a third-party hiring agency.ESSENTIAL DUTIES AND RESPONSIBILITIES : Analyze computer processing requirements.

Specify and recommend purchase of computational systems which provide the computational capabilities required.Review program specifications and computational system specifications and consults project, systems, and hardware engineers to identify and evaluate interface requirements between the hardware and software.

Define top-level interface requirements within the software consistent with system interfaces.Analyze operational and performance requirements of the overall system and define candidate top-level systems and software design approaches consistent with these requirements.

These analyses include consideration of hardware computational capabilities, system latencies, spare time requirements, etc.

Perform value engineering trade studies of candidate top-level design solutions to determine the optimum solution given fidelity, quality, schedule, and cost constraints.

Develop detail systems and software designs via analyses, elaboration and decomposition of top-level interface, operational, and performance requirements.

Develop software computer code compliant with detail design requirements.Perform integration test, acceptance test, and delivery of software imbedded products.

Identify and manage risks to eliminate unplanned problems and minimize costs.Develop proposal inputs, technical reports, design specifications, test specifications, and test procedures as required for assigned programs.

Perform other related tasks as assigned by supervisor.SUPERVISORY RESPONSIBILITIES : Technical supervision. No administrative supervision responsibilities.

QUALIFICATION REQUIREMENTS : To perform this job successfully, an individual must be able to perform each essential duty satisfactorily.

The requirements listed below are representative of the knowledge, skill, and / or ability required.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.

EDUCATION and / or EXPERIENCE : Bachelors Degree (B.S.) in engineering, physics, or equivalent; up to 6 years related experience and / or training;

or equivalent combination of education and experience. Background must demonstrate a thorough knowledge of the sciences underlying software engineering.

LANGUAGE SKILLS : Ability to read, analyze, and interpret common professional literature. Ability to respond to common inquiries or complaints from customers, regulatory agencies, or members of the business community.

Ability to effectively present information to management, and colleagues.MATHEMATICAL SKILLS : Ability to comprehend and calculate ratios and percentages, Ability to comprehend and apply principles of modern algebra.

COMPUTER SKILLS : Solid Technology skills including proficiency with Microsoft Office applications are essential. Experienced and proficient in the use of standard personal computer software tools;

including word processors, spreadsheets, presentation graphics and databases.REASONING ABILITY : Ability to define problems, collect data, establish facts, and draw valid conclusions.

CITIZENSHIP : U.S. Citizenship. Must be able to obtain a Secret Level ClearanceOTHER SKILLS and ABILITIES : Experienced and proficient in the use of standard Persona

2 days ago
Related jobs
Promoted
Robert Half
Tulsa, Oklahoma

We are seeking a talented Senior. NET Developer, you will be responsible for analyzing, designing, implementing, and maintaining business applications while ensuring high levels of software quality and performance. Bachelor's degree in Computer Science, Engineering, or a related technical field, or ...

Promoted
FlightSafety International
Broken Arrow, Oklahoma

The Senior Software Engineer is responsible for developing, maintaining, and identifying improvements by planning, implementing, and monitoring software framework solutions. Identify and develop product specification, system design, development, and system integration for new and existing software a...

FlightSafety International
Broken Arrow, Oklahoma

The Senior Software Engineer is responsible for developing, maintaining, and identifying improvements by planning, implementing, and monitoring software framework solutions. Identify and develop product specification, system design, development, and system integration for new and existing software a...

Highmark Health
OK, Working at Home, Oklahoma

Knowledge of professional software engineering practices & best practices for the full software development life cycle, including coding standards, unit testing, code reviews, source control management, build processes, testing, and operations. We are seeking an experienced Software Engineer to join...

iboss
Tulsa, Oklahoma
Remote

As a Senior C++ Software Engineer at iboss, you’ll have the opportunity to work on multiple technologies and mentor a team of software developers. Master's or Bachelor's degree in either Computer Science, Computer Engineering, Electrical Engineering or Software Engineering. This is an excellent oppo...

BDO
Tulsa, Oklahoma

The individual in this role will collaborate with business consultants, data engineers, and software engineers to deliver software product applications in BDO’s tech environment and be comfortable working independently and as part of a team. The Software Engineering Senior Associate, Valuation & Cap...

Bank of Texas
Tulsa, Oklahoma

The Senior Java/AWS Software Engineer III will primarily be responsible for designing, developing, and maintaining the Digital Banking/Mobile Platform. You’ll be responsible for creating and maintaining complex software. You’ll work with diverse teams to fix software defects. You’ll mentor and guide...

Home Depot
OKLAHOMA, US

Software Engineer, you will be part of a dynamic team with engineers of all experience levels who help each other build and grow technical and leadership skills while creating, deploying, and supporting production applications. Software Engineers may be involved in product and tool selection, config...

University of Oklahoma
Tulsa, Oklahoma

Tulsa campus: City of Tulsa Unlimited First Class Stationary Engineer License. Senior Operating Engineer / Mechanical Journeyman. ...

BOK Financial
Tulsa, Oklahoma

The Senior Java/AWS Software Engineer III will primarily be responsible for designing, developing, and maintaining the Digital Banking/Mobile Platform. You’ll be responsible for creating and maintaining complex software. You’ll work with diverse teams to fix software defects. You’ll mentor and guide...